The most recent appropriations for the Department of War expired at 11:59 p.m. EST on September 30, 2025. Military personnel will continue in a normal duty status without pay until such time as a continuing resolution or appropriations are passed by Congress and signed into law. Civilian personnel not engaged in excepted activities will be placed in a non-work, non-pay status.

Public Health


Public Health services include occupational health, community health, and deployment health. Occupational health programs include hearing conservation or audiograms, fetal protection, medical employee health, and occupational illness investigations. Community health programs include communicable disease education, epidemiology, entomology, food and public facility sanitation, travel medicine, disease surveillance and investigations. Deployment health programs include pre- and post-deployment processing, deployment related health assessments, and medical intelligence analysis.
